WordPress函数文档,开发者的必备指南

来自:素雅营销研究院

头像 方知笔记
2025年04月04日 04:56

WordPress作为全球最流行的内容管理系统(CMS),其强大的可扩展性很大程度上得益于丰富的内置函数库。WordPress函数文档是每位WordPress开发者必须掌握的核心资源,它详细记录了所有可用函数及其使用方法。

一、WordPress函数文档的重要性

WordPress官方函数参考(Code Reference)包含了数千个内置函数,涵盖从主题开发到插件编写的各个方面。这些文档不仅提供了函数的语法说明,还包括参数列表、返回值类型、使用示例以及相关函数推荐。

对于开发者而言,熟练使用这些文档能够:

  • 快速查找实现特定功能所需的正确函数
  • 了解函数参数的具体要求和默认值
  • 避免重复造轮子,提高开发效率
  • 学习WordPress最佳实践和编码标准

二、如何访问WordPress函数文档

WordPress官方函数参考可以通过以下方式访问:

  1. 直接访问WordPress Code Reference官网
  2. 在Google搜索”WordPress函数+函数名”
  3. 通过本地安装的代码编辑器插件直接查看

文档采用清晰的分类结构,包括:

  • 钩子(Hooks)文档:动作(action)和过滤器(filter)
  • 函数(Functions)文档:核心功能函数
  • 类(Classes)和方法(Methods)文档:面向对象编程部分

三、高效使用函数文档的技巧

  1. 使用搜索功能:文档站内搜索能快速定位目标函数
  2. 查看变更记录:了解函数引入版本和后续修改情况
  3. 研究源代码:文档通常链接到函数实际实现代码
  4. 阅读用户注释:查看其他开发者分享的使用经验和问题解决方案
  5. 关注相关函数:文档底部会推荐功能相关的其他函数

四、常用WordPress函数类别

  1. 主题开发函数:如get_header(), the_content(), wp_head()
  2. 数据库操作函数:如wp_insert_post(), get_option(), $wpdb类方法
  3. 用户管理函数:如wp_create_user(), current_user_can()
  4. 短代码函数:如add_shortcode(), do_shortcode()
  5. AJAX处理函数:如wp_ajax_动作钩子系列

五、文档阅读实例解析

以常用函数get_the_title()为例,文档会显示:

/**
* 获取文章标题
*
* @param int|WP_Post $post 可选。文章ID或文章对象。默认为全局$post。
* @return string 文章标题
*/
function get_the_title( $post = 0 ) {
// 函数实现...
}

通过文档我们可以了解到:

  • 参数可以是文章ID或文章对象,默认使用全局$post
  • 返回值始终是字符串类型
  • 相关函数有the_title()(直接输出标题)和get_post()(获取完整文章对象)

六、总结

WordPress函数文档是开发者工具箱中最重要的资源之一。无论是初学者还是经验丰富的开发者,都应该养成查阅官方文档的习惯。随着WordPress版本的更新,文档也会持续补充新函数和修改说明,保持对文档的关注能够帮助开发者掌握最新的API变化,编写出更高效、更安全的WordPress代码。

建议开发者将常用函数文档加入书签,并在遇到问题时首先查阅官方参考,这往往比盲目搜索网络资源更能快速找到权威解决方案。